I was doing some testing on this. What I noticed is that creating
subscriptions with failover enabled is taking a lot longer compared with a
subscription with failover disabled. The setup has primary configured with
standby_slot_names and that standby is enabled with enable_synclot turned
on.
Publisher has one publication, no tables.
subscriber:
postgres=# \timing
Timing is on.
postgres=# CREATE SUBSCRIPTION sub CONNECTION 'dbname=postgres
host=localhost port=6972' PUBLICATION pub with (failover = true);
NOTICE: created replication slot "sub" on publisher
CREATE SUBSCRIPTION
Time: 10011.829 ms (00:10.012)
== drop the sub
postgres=# CREATE SUBSCRIPTION sub CONNECTION 'dbname=postgres
host=localhost port=6972' PUBLICATION pub with (failover = false);
NOTICE: created replication slot "sub" on publisher
CREATE SUBSCRIPTION
Time: 46.317 ms
With failover=true, it takes 10011 ms while failover=false takes 46 ms.
I don't see a similar delay when creating slot on the primary with
pg_create_logical_replication_slot() with failover flag enabled.
